Manual :: Tutorials: Music library using WebDAV :: Mac OS X
2010-03-24T19:37:55+01:005<ol><li> From the Finder menu bar, select <em>Go</em>
<br/>
<br/>From the <em>Go </em>sub-menu, select <em>Connect to Server</em>...
<br/><img src="http://www.queensu.ca/its/qshare/tutorials/webdav/webdav-mac/03finder_go_menu.png"></img>
<br/>
<br/></li><li> The <em>Connect to Server</em> screen will open.
<br/>Enter the address of the WebDAV folder In the <em>Server Address</em> dialogue box,
<br/>
<br/>For example <a href="http://192.168.0.1:80" rel="nofollow">http://192.168.0.1:80</a> if the IP address of your device is 192.168.0.1
<br/>
<br/></li><li> If you are prompted for a user and a password, simply login as a guest
<br/>
<br/></li><li> Voila! You now should be able to drag and drop your music into the game.
<br/>
<br/></li></ol>

Manual :: Tutorials: Music library using WebDAV :: Windows Seven
2010-03-24T19:32:24+01:004<ol><li> Right click on My Computer and select Map Network Drive.
<br/>
<br/>
<br/><img src="http://www.lboro.ac.uk/it/hallnet/vista/images/u-drive-01.jpg"></img>
<br/>
<br/></li><li>In the Folder field, enter the address of the WebDAV folder, and click Finish.
<br/>
<br/>For example <em><a href="http://192.168.0.1" rel="nofollow">http://192.168.0.1</a></em> if the IP address of your device is 192.168.0.1
<br/>
<br/>
<br/><img src="http://static.tunesattack.com/images/forum/MapNetworkDrive.png"></img>
<br/>
<br/>
<br/>
<br/></li><li>After a few seconds a pop up should come up showing th 'My Music' folder. You can copy / paste your music files into it, and you'll be able to use them in the game!</li></ol>

Manual :: Tutorials: Music library using WebDAV :: Windows XP
2010-03-24T19:14:33+01:002<ol><li> Go to My Network Places, and click on Add Network Place at the top of the left sidebar.
<br/>
<br/><img src="https://wiki.csuchico.edu/confluence/download/attachments/12157465/04%20My%20Network%20Places.jpg"></img>
<br/><img src="https://wiki.csuchico.edu/confluence/download/attachments/12157465/05%20Add%20Network%20Place.jpg"></img>
<br/>
<br/></li><li> A wizard will appear that will walk you through the steps of creating a network location.
<br/>
<br/>Select Choose Another Network Location and then Next.
<br/><img src="https://wiki.csuchico.edu/confluence/download/attachments/12157465/06%20Choose%20Another%20Network%20Location.jpg"></img>
<br/>
<br/>
<br/>
<br/></li><li> On the next page, enter the address of the WebDAV folder in the box named Internet or network address and click Next.
<br/>
<br/>For example <em><a href="http://192.168.0.1:80" rel="nofollow">http://192.168.0.1:80</a></em> if the IP address of your device is 192.168.0.1
<br/>
<br/></li><li> On the next page, enter a name for this share -- this is the name that will show up in the My Network Places listing.
<br/>
<br/></li><li> Click Finish on the next page.
<br/>
<br/></li></ol>

Manual :: Tutorials: Music library using WebDAV :: WebDAV
2010-03-24T19:09:42+01:001WebDAV is a standard protocol that can be be used to access your Tunes Attack ! music library on your phone. It gives you more control than the simple web interface, like creating folders or coping multiple files at the same time.
<br/>
<br/>A WebDAV clent is natively provided by many operating systems, just follow the tutorials for yours:
